Transaction 1011bfce70a7691f29ca0bef159e8b01d65f0d3899549c97cf08faea50697669

2 Input
2 Outputs
  • 1011bfce70a7691f29ca0bef159e8b01d65f0d3899549c97cf08faea50697669:0
  • value  997298
    address  3Dasqko7TPB3yRdvATx5iYNnFVB9gE9dDx
  • 1011bfce70a7691f29ca0bef159e8b01d65f0d3899549c97cf08faea50697669:1
  • value  13980000
    address  13HUMTHfyEsea9FF5tNXXLb15kGGc5gyEr